Sleep Apnea is characterized by frequent pauses in breathing whilst asleep. Pauses can be serious and disruptive, lasting for anything from a couple of seconds to a few minutes. The bodies reaction to this is to wake up. People with the condition are often unaware of ever having been woken up. Nevertheless, sufferers struggle to get a good night’s sleep and have chronic tiredness and drowsiness the next day. CPAP machines are used as a treatment of this condition.
There are two main forms of Sleep Apnea. Central Sleep Apnea is brought about when brain signals that control breathing stop during sleep. Obstructive Sleep Apnea is caused when muscles and tissue around the air passages collapse, blocking the airways. The obstructive type of sleep apnea can be effectively treated with CPAP therapy.
Sleep Apnea has a range or related symptoms. Sufferers may be unaware of some as they occur whilst asleep. These can include very heavy but broken snoring, tossing and turning, or sudden gasping or snorting. A person with sleep apnea may find that during the day they are tired, drowsy, irritable, and find it hard to concentrate while driving.
Long term Sleep Apnea which goes untreated can have serious health implications. It is linked with heart attacks, strokes, and heart failure. It is also associated with depression and chronic fatigue.
CPAP (continuous positive airway pressure) therapy is currently the most effective treatment for most people with OSA. It comes in the form of a face mask which provides the wearer with constant pressure at a level prescribed by a doctor. The mask provides a continuous air flow which keeps the airways open and allows the wearer to have uninterrupted breathing throughout the night.
CPAP users find many benefits. There is usually a huge improvement in quality and duration of sleep. As a result users are less tired, more alert, and have more energy.
For the therapy to be an effective treatment it needs to be worn every night. Some people can find the mask uncomfortable and hard to sleep in to begin with. However it provides a significant reduction in symptoms so it is important to persevere. People who wear the mask every night, even if just for a few hours, will get used to it faster. Wearing the mask when in the house during the day is a good way to grow accustomed to it more quickly.
There are several other possible treatments available. Dental procedures can be helpful for some individuals. Reducing your weight if you are significantly overweight or obese can have significant benefits. Sleeping in an upright position, reducing drinking, and stopping smoking can also be effective.
CPAP is the primary treatment for Sleep Apnea and it works for nearly all sufferers. Lack of compliance is the biggest problem with the therapy. Wearing it every night is a sure way to treat the symptoms so it is worthwhile persevering. It will treat the serious risks of Sleep Apnea like heart problems as well as life style issues and will even lessen snoring.
